WebRCM uses a structured decision process to determine a task to eliminate, detect, reduce the frequency of occurrence, or reduce the consequence of each specific failure mode. In doing so, the output of the RCM analysis becomes a complete maintenance strategy that is designed to ensure and sustain the inherent designed reliability of the asset. http://www.ramentor.com/wordpress/wp-content/uploads/2024/11/ELMAS-RCM.pdf

By using the proposed MRAF, the FMEA can be automatically generated. circle k stone and ft lowellWebAs it is a zero-based process, RCM tends to be more time-consuming. In particular, as much as one third of the analysis time can be spent simply identifying failure modes for analysis. The zero-based nature of RCM also tends to mean that, where teams are used to perform the analysis, the team needs to be involved throughout the process. diamond art halloweenWebReliability Centered Maintenance (RCM) is a method for developing a comprehensive reliability-based maintenance and monitoring program.
